Coal geology of Adams, Blaine, Richardson, and Sitka quadrangles, Kentucky, and Louisa quadrangle, Kentucky-West Virginia /
Resources and physical and chemical characteristics of the Pennsylvanian-age bituminous coal are noted. Stratigraphy, structure, and depositional history are discussed, in relation to published geologic quadrangle maps.
